We set up the regular ASUS WiFi router and then the ECO-Router for this demo. Both are the same ASUS router but one with special software that sends out a very low signal until someone uses a device to connect to the router.

I’m about 15″ or just over a foot from the antenna’s where the EMF radiation is generated.

We observed that even with the WiFi on and being accessed the power level was lower then the regular Asus Wifi.
